Total Student Population Comparison

The total student population of selected colleges is 1,185 with 922 female students and 263 male students. This enrollment statistics is based on the latest data from IPEDS, U.S. Department of Education for academic year 2022-2023. The following table compares the student population for both undergraduate and graduate schools between selected colleges.
Among the selected colleges, St Paul's School of Nursing-Staten Island has the most enrolled students of 658, while Digital Film Academy has the least number of students of 162 for both in graduate and undergraduate programs.
